What grades are included in the middle school program?
Gardner Edgerton Virtual School’s middle school program serves Grades 5 through 8. It’s purpose-built for this transitional stage, helping students strengthen the academic and organizational skills they’ll rely on in high school.
How does GEVS prepare students for high school?
Alongside core academics, we deliberately develop independence, time management, and durable study habits. Students learn to stay organized, hit deadlines, and own their work — exactly what high school will ask of them.
How much support do middle schoolers get?
Certified teachers guide students through their coursework with feedback and regular check-ins, and families are kept in the loop through consistent communication so students stay on course academically and personally.
Does my child follow a daily schedule?
Yes, students follow a daily guide that helps keep them organized and progressing through their coursework. At the same time, there’s plenty of flexibility built into the day, allowing students to complete their work at times that fit their routine.
Can students work ahead or get extra help if needed?
Both. Students can accelerate when a subject clicks or spend more time where they need it, with teachers ready to step in with extra guidance. Each student learns at the pace that works for them.
How do teachers communicate with students and parents?
Through the learning platform, email, and scheduled check-ins. Parents always know how their child is progressing, what’s due, and where extra support might help.
What if my child struggles with motivation or organization?
That’s precisely what these years are for. Our program brings the structure, guidance, and accountability that help students build those muscles over time, and we partner closely with families when a student needs extra encouragement.
What technology is required to participate?
A reliable internet connection and a computer, tablet, or laptop — that’s it. Lessons, assignments, and teacher communication all run through the platform, and our team can help with setup questions before you begin.
Is the program really tuition-free?
Yes. Gardner Edgerton Virtual School is a tuition-free online public school option for eligible Kansas students. Families pay no enrollment or tuition costs.
